How they compare
Grenada currently reports 30.25 against 24.36 in ESCAP_Pacific island developing economies (PIDE), a difference of 5.89.
That makes Grenada's figure about 1.2 times ESCAP_Pacific island developing economies (PIDE)'s.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 23 shared years of data; in 2000 it was ESCAP_Pacific island developing economies (PIDE) ahead.
ESCAP_Pacific island developing economies (PIDE) ranks 51st and Grenada ranks 52nd of 156 groups.
Across the 3 decades both report, ESCAP_Pacific island developing economies (PIDE) averaged higher in 1 and Grenada in 2.
